> Also why aren't all pull requests tested there?

It's a security measure to avoid building just any random bit of code that 
happens to be submitted.  There's a white
list of users it'll run tests for.  I hadn't looked to see if there were 
requests from new people in a while.  I just
added you and a couple others so those requests will be tested now.
